Goods and services

ClassDescriptionStatusFirst use
035Association services, namely, promoting the interests of automobile owners; arranging discounts for members of an automobile club from vendors of automotive services, hotel chains, tourist attractions, restaurants and retail outletsACTIVE
036Insurance services, namely, underwriting and administering credit life, credit accident and health insurance, disability, involuntary unemployment insurance, hazard insurance, property insurance, GAP insurance, and debt cancellation agreements, providing insurance services in the field of automobiles, providing insurance information in the field of automobiles; financing services, namely, providing financing services in the field of automobiles, providing financing information in the field of automobilesACTIVE
037Emergency road side servicesACTIVE
039Travel information services; travel agency services, namely, making reservations and bookings for transportation; emergency automobile towing; emergency truck towingACTIVE
043Travel agency services, namely, making reservations and bookings for temporary lodging, and restaurants and mealsACTIVE
